Arlington, Texas has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F and Irving, Texas has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F.
Arlington, Texas's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 36°C/97°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Irving, Texas's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 36°C/97°F).
On average across the year, Arlington, Texas is approximately as cold as Irving, Texas . Arlington, Texas has an average minimum temperature of 14°C/57°F and Irving, Texas has an average minimum temperature of 15°C/59°F.

Irving, Texas. Arlington, Texas has an average annual rainfall of 1023mm and Irving, Texas has an average annual rainfall of 1110mm.
Arlington, Texas's wettest month is May, with an average monthly rainfall of 158mm, which is drier than Irving, Texas's wettest month (also May, with an average monthly rainfall of 169mm).
The midpoint of Arlington, Texas is approximately 11 miles (17km) south west of Irving, Texas.
